Got our first scam attempt email, found it rather humorous. Redacted bitcoin address because they don't deserve it. A historic email.

Your Databases Has Been HackedY0ur Site Has Been Hacked

PLEASE F0RWARD THIS EMAIL T0 SoMEoNE IN Y0UR CoMPANY WHo iS ALL0WED T0 MAKE IMPORTANT DECISI0NS!

We have hacked your website https://worlio.com and extracted your databases.

How did this happen?

0ur team has f0und a vulnerability within y0ur site that we were able to expl0it. After finding the vulnerability we were able to get your database credentials and extract your entire database and m0ve the inf0rmation to an 0ffsh0re server.

What d0es this mean?

We will systematically go thr0ugh a series 0f steps 0f totally damaging your reputati0n. First y0ur database will be leaked or sold to the highest bidder which they will use with whatever their intentions are. Next if there are e-mails f0und they will be e-mailed that their inf0rmati0n has been sold or leaked and your site https://worlio.com was at fault thusly damaging your reputation and having angry cust0mers/associates with whatever angry customers/ass0ciates d0. Lastly any links that you have indexed in the search engines will be de-indexed based 0ff 0f blackhat techniques that we used in the past t0 de-index our targets.

How do i stop this?

We are willing to refrain from destroying your site's reputation for a small fee. The current fee is $3000 in bitcoins (0.15 BTC).

Please send the bitcoin t0 the f0llowing Bitcoin address (Copy and paste as it is case sensitive):

██████████████████████████████████

once you have paid we will automatically get inf0rmed that it was y0ur payment. Please note that you have to make payment within 3 days after 0pening this e-mail or the database leak, e-mails dispatched, and de-index 0f y0ur site WiLL start!

How do i get Bitcoins?

You can easily buy bitcoins via several websites or even offline from a Bitcoin-ATM.

What if i don't pay?

if y0u decide not t0 pay, we will start the attack at the indicated date and uph0ld it until you do, there's n0 c0unter measure t0 this, you will only end up wasting m0re m0ney trying t0 find a s0lution. We will completely destr0y your reputati0n am0ngst go0gle and y0ur cust0mers.

This is not a hoax, d0 n0t reply t0 this email, don't try to reason 0r negotiate, we will not read any replies. once you have paid we will st0p what we were doing and you will never hear fr0m us again!

Please note that Bitcoin is anonymous and no 0ne will find 0ut that y0u have c0mplied. Finally d0n't reply as this email is unm0nit0red.
For those concerned, I have checked all logs just to make sure and the site has not been accessed by anyone but me internally. We are good, and even if they did leak the database, shits hashed and staff don't got shit to hide.

I'll give them credit, those 0's got them passed our spam filter.
